Facts: State law caps local sales taxes at no more than two percent above the state’s base rate of 7.25 percent, unless a jurisdiction receives a special legislative exemption. Los Angeles County has been allowed to reach a 10.25 percent maximum.

Ice Rink Baby: Construction on ICE is already well underway with the rink taking shape at the corner of 5th and Santa Monica. The popular winter attraction will reopen after two years of Covid induced closures.
